Sneaky Worm Spies on You

Sophos has identified a new hack attack that uses an old virus to gain entry to unprotected PCs and gain control of the users Webcam. The virus then sends pictures of any activity to the attackers, according to a report in CNET. That is scary!

AirPort Express Assistant and SP2
If you need to use the Assistant in AirPort Express during configuration and you have installed Microsoft’s Service Pack 2 for Windows XP, you will need to use AirPort Admin Utility 4.0 or later. Visit Apple’s Support site to learn more if this issue affects your wireless bliss.
